IDOMA VOICE reports that Nigeria’s number of sub-national governments will increase to 67, as the country currently has 36 states, including the Federal Capital Territory (FCT).

Here is the full list of the 31 new states proposed by Nigeria’s House of Representatives Committee on Constitution Review:

  1. Okun State – from Kogi
  2. Okura State – from Kogi
  3. Confluence State – from Kogi
  4. Benue Apa State – from Benue
  5. Apa State – from Benue
  6. FCT State – Federal Capital Territory
  7. Amana State – from Adamawa
  8. Katagum State – from Bauchi
  9. Savannah State – from Borno
  10. Muri State – from Taraba
  11. New Kaduna State – from Kaduna
  12. Gujarat State – from Kaduna
  13. Tiga State – from Kano
  14. Ari State – from Kano
  15. Kainji State – from Kebbi
  16. Etiti State – South East region
  17. Orashi State – South East region
  18. Adada State – from Enugu
  19. Orlu State – South East region
  20. Aba State – South East region
  21. Ogoja State – from Cross River
  22. Warri State – from Delta
  23. Ori State – from Rivers
  24. Obolo State – from Rivers
  25. Torumbe State – from Ondo
  26. Ibadan State – from Oyo
  27. Lagoon State – from Lagos
  28. Ogun State – with focus on Ijebu
  29. Ijebu State – from Ogun
  30. Oke Ogun/Ijesha State – from Oyo/Ogun/Osun
  31. Ogun/Ijesha State – further subdivision of Ogun/Osun States
